Motorola secures innovative hinge patent for its foldable phones

Motorola is not a new player in the foldable smartphone segment. It was one of the first mobile brands to offer innovative foldable smartphones. The company’s Razr (review) line of clamshell series with a vertically foldable display are among the most popular products in the segment. Now, the Lenovo-owned brand seems to be planning to take the foldable device segment to a different level. According to a report by 91mobiles, Motorola has filed an innovative hinge patent for its foldable phones.

Motorola has filed an ingenious hinge patent for its next-gen foldable devices

The source has unearthed a patent for a Motorola device with a unique hinge in the database of the US Patent Application Publication. The patent is dubbed “Autonomous form factor control of a foldable mobile device”. This means that this device can automatically adjust its hinge by tracking the user’s movements and shifts. This will allow for a better viewing angle no matter the position of the user.

Notably, the report mentions this device works like Apple’s Center Stage functionality in Mac webcams. Apple’s tech is capable of tracking a user to keep them in the frame, no matter their position. Essentially, in the patent, Motorola describes the innovative hinge to automatically adjust to control the form factor.

The unique hinge uses a shape-shifting alloy pioneered by NASA

Furthermore, the patent suggests that the unique Motorola hinge utilizes special materials, which is capable of changing shape. The hinge has Shape Memory Alloys created by NASA, which was originally intended for a spacecraft. Notably, tech pioneers like Apple and Honor have already patented foldable devices that use this special alloy.

Advertisement

Motorola innovative hinge patent

In Motorola’s case, the alloy of the hinge can change shape when heat is applied. This allows the device to automatically adjust its hinge to offer a better viewing angle to the user. Notably, the device also utilizes small motors, which “aid in the up and down motion of the hinge’s position”. The patent describes “The phone tracks the user’s movements and shifts to offer a better viewing angle”.

It also requires a powerful processor capable of tracking a user’s movement and shifting the hinge accordingly

Also, this unique foldable device requires its processor to be smart and have enough processing power to analyze the folded/unfolded state of the hinge. In addition, the processor can also track the user’s position/movements. Without having said that, the device tracks the user using various cameras.

That said, think of a foldable smartphone/tablet that you put on a table and it shifts its hinge to offer a better viewing angle whenever you move around the area. It’s worth mentioning that tech companies file patents for future technologies all the time. That doesn’t mean they all finally make it to the commercial products. However, it would be interesting to see Motorola applying this unique hinge in one of its future foldable products.

Submerged is everything impressive and isolating about the Vision Pro

I don’t like submarines. The idea of being trapped, several hundred feet underwater, in a narrow, creaking death trap? No thanks. I already knew that going into a screening of Submerged, the first scripted short film shot in Apple Immersive Video for the Vision Pro. Now that I’ve seen it, I’m triply sure.

Written and directed by Oscar winner Edward Berger, Submerged takes place inside a WWII submarine that’s under attack. It follows the crew as they try to escape a sinking submarine. I, however, was seated comfortably in 2024 on a couch at Apple’s demo space in Manhattan. There weren’t any other theatergoers because I was going to strap the theater to my face. It was a little weird. At least, until the film got going. Then, I, too, was inside a WWII submarine.

Watching an immersive film inside the Vision Pro is an odd thing. On the one hand, it’s hard to forget you’re in a headset. But, unlike a regular film, I have a ghostly sort of agency inside the narrative. The action can be happening with the main characters, but I’m not obligated to watch them. You can instead focus on the extras in the background. I can — and did — occasionally choose to turn my head to stare at the rivets in the submarine’s metal walls or beads of condensation in a torpedo tube (also, rudely, a roach skittering across the floor). Sometimes, I’d turn around to see if this Submerged world had 360 degrees like the real one. Spoiler: it doesn’t. This fictional world spans 180 degrees, and once you reach the border, it fades to black.

The experience feels like a cross between playing a video game and viewing Sleep No More, an immersive version of Macbeth where the audience traipses through a creepy hotel as the play unfolds around them. Scenes move slower, as if you’re being invited to gawp at your surroundings. At the same time, you’re not fully free to explore. There’s still a story that Berger is trying to tell — you’re just along for the ride.

Advertisement

All of that is a natural part of adapting traditional filmmaking to a more immersive 180-degree field of view. “That frame is very large and you need to fill that frame with things that happen, things that could be of interest to the audience,” Berger says. “Every extra counts in this, every piece of equipment, every piece of bursting pipe or element in the frame counts. You can’t really cheat.”

That wide field of view comes with its own obstacles. Mics and lighting have to be built into the scenery. Berger says he had to storyboard everything, create a short animated film based on that, and then watch it in the Vision Pro to get a sense for how the camera would move. Berger also wore the headset when filming started to figure out how shots would look.

The 180-degree view created technical challenges for the film.
Image: Apple

The result is impressive. As water rushed into this fictional submarine, I could taste the faint memory of salt water on my tongue. When characters walked down narrow submarine corridors, I felt claustrophobic. During a scene where sailors shoved a torpedo into its launch tube, I instinctively stretched my hands out. For a split second, I thought they were loading it straight into my chest.

Advertisement

“My main agenda is to make you feel what the main character is feeling, to sort of have you go through what they’re doing,” Berger says. On that front, Submerged is incredibly successful. It’s when you remember you’re in a headset that the rest of the world comes rushing back in.

Watching the film, you become very aware there’s no one else experiencing this with you. There’s no one else gasping at harrowing moments. There’s no one to lock eyes with, as if to say “Whoa, did you see that, too?” If you were to SharePlay this, you’d just see the ghostly Persona of a friend who isn’t actually there. And then you’d miss out on the whole immersive aspect. When you think about it that way, Submerged is something you have to experience alone.

Watching the film, you become very aware there’s no one else experiencing this with you

Owning (or borrowing) a Vision Pro is also the only way to see Submerged. That’s inherently lonely. The only people I’ve really been able to chat about this experience with were Apple employees and Berger himself. Now that the film is available, I’ll have to wait for the two people I know in real life with a Vision Pro to carve out time in their schedule to see it. When I try to explain it to my spouse, they are unmoved. 

Advertisement

Ostensibly, Apple wants these immersive films to serve as a selling point for the Vision Pro. Come, spend $3,500, and see for yourself what the magic is all about. There’s a logic to it. Submerged is truly a technologically impressive proof-of-concept for high-quality immersive content. It’s just also a hard experience to share. I can’t say with a straight face that this is the killer reason anyone should buy one of these things, especially since this was only a roughly 17-minute film. That’s long enough for things to feel snappy and fresh. I’m not sure how well the immersive aspect would hold up over a two-hour feature. 

“Not every movie is going to be made on these headsets. It’s not necessary. It would be a waste of resources and waste of time,” Berger acknowledges. Instead, he sees the Vision Pro as another tool in the belt. “Not every movie is supposed to be for every medium. But if I have the right story, I think, ‘I’m excited about telling this and about pushing the medium forward.’” 

That’s sort of the quagmire all mixed reality tech is stuck in. It can be magical. When you try it, you can see why some people are inspired and excited. And then, when you inevitably take the headsets off, it’s hard to explain to anyone why the world inside the headset is better than the one outside it. “Pushing boundaries” isn’t all that convincing of a reason. Watching Submerged is like this, too. For all the artistry and technological prowess that went into making this film, I’ve never needed the Vision Pro to imagine how terrifying a sinking submarine could be. It’s just not necessary for immersing yourself in a good story.

US and UK announce online child safety partnership
Getty Images A stock image of a young child holding a pale blue smartphoneGetty Images

The US and the UK have announced what they say is their first joint agreement aimed at keeping children safer online.

It will see the setting up of a joint online safety working group to share evidence and expertise, and study the impact social media has on children.

UK Technology Secretary Peter Kyle said the agreement would turn the two countries’ “historic partnership” towards “delivering a safer online world for our next generation.”

But campaign group Smartphone Free Childhood said it was insufficient and parents “don’t have time to wait and see whether this UK-US agreement makes any difference when their children’s futures are at stake.”

However, others argue more evidence does need to be gathered in relation to online harms to guide any future policies.

Advertisement

“Policies and guidelines to support young people in navigating their digital world need to be based on robust evidence, but to date we haven’t had much success in establishing cause and effect when it comes to impacts on wellbeing,” said Prof Pete Etchells of Bath Spa University

Announcing the agreement, the UK government acknowledged there was “limited research and evidence on the causal impact that social media has on children and young people”.

It committed to consider ways access to more data held by big tech firms could be given to researchers.

‘Further and faster’

Advertisement

The agreement was announced in a joint statement between the two countries.

At its heart is the joint working group which will work on areas including “promoting better transparency from platforms” and “better understanding the impacts and risks of the digital world on young people, including new technologies like generative AI.”

They also said they expected tech platforms to go “further and faster” to protect children.

“As more children across the U.S. and around the globe have access to online platforms for online learning and social media, there is also increased risk to this exposure,” said U.S. Secretary of Commerce Gina Raimondo.

Advertisement

“That is why we are taking the necessary steps in the United States, and with our UK partners, to protect children’s privacy, safety, and mental health,” she added.

However, Smartphone Free Childhood said action was needed sooner, so it has launched a campaign calling on the UK government to ensure that children don’t have access to their mobile phones at school.

The campaign group argues that “further delay” from the government would make the UK looking “increasingly behind” other European countries who have strengthened restrictions.

Currently government guidance says that: “All schools should prohibit the use of mobile phones throughout the school day – not only during lessons but break and lunchtimes as well”.

Advertisement

However, the government so far says it has no plans to ban smartphone use for the under-16’s.

The UK’s Online Safety Act does place duties on online platforms to protect children’s safety and put in place measures to mitigate risks.

But this is not yet fully in force. Guidance for firms on how to comply with the new legislation is still being produced by the communications regulator Ofcom.

The past few years have seen outstanding progress in medication for previously incurable conditions. Most pertinent for me is the approval of lecanemab for use in the UK and elsewhere to slow the progress of early-stage Alzheimer’s disease. It isn’t a cure, but it brings us closer to dementia becoming a chronic condition managed with drugs.
